How many amendments does the us constitution have?

Social Studies
1 answer:
mojhsa [17]3 years ago
7 0
27 amendments in the U.S. constitution

What economy does turkey have
Jet001 [13]
Market economy


The economy of Turkey is an emerging market economy as defined by the International Monetary Fund. Turkey is among the world's developed countries according to the CIA World Factbook. Turkey is also defined by economists and political scientists as one of the world's newly industrialized countries.
